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$199.44 | 7.577% | $214.5516 | $214.55 | $214.55 | $214.60 |
Purchase #2 | $240.78 | 11.560% | $268.6142 | $268.61 | $268.60 | $268.60 |
Purchase #3 | $28.44 | 8.857% | $30.9589 | $30.96 | $30.95 | $31.00 |
Purchase #4 | $180.25 | 9.521% | $197.4116 | $197.41 | $197.40 | $197.40 |
Purchase #5 | $201.29 | 10.244% | $221.9101 | $221.91 | $221.90 | $221.90 |
Purchase #6 | $29.28 | 13.786% | $33.3165 | $33.32 | $33.30 | $33.30 |
Purchase #7 | $66.61 | 8.118% | $72.0174 | $72.02 | $72.00 | $72.00 |
7 purchase totals = | $946.09 | $1,038.7803 | $1,038.78 | $1,038.70 | $1,038.80 |
